#51NODP1330. 翻硬币
翻硬币
Description
有 个硬币,一开始全部正面朝上,每次可以翻转 个硬币( 小于 ),那么至少要 次翻转,才能让所有硬币反面朝上,求 的值。如果不能成功翻转则输出
Input Format
输入 个数: 。
Output Format
输出翻转次数的最小值。 如果不能成功翻转则输出
6 5
6
有 n 个硬币,一开始全部正面朝上,每次可以翻转 k 个硬币( k 小于 n ),那么至少要 p 次翻转,才能让所有硬币反面朝上,求 p 的值。如果不能成功翻转则输出 −1
输入 2 个数: n,k(1≤n≤109,1≤k≤109) 。
输出翻转次数的最小值。 如果不能成功翻转则输出 −1
6 5
6